Guaipe, Kohlscheen, Marte selected as Southern League All-Stars
JACKSON, TENN. (JUNE 3, 2014) - Today the Southern League announced that Jackson Generals short stop Ketel Marte and right-handed relievers Stephen Kohlscheen and Mayckol Guaipe have been announced to the North Division All-Star team. Each will represent Jackson at the All-Star Game in Chattanooga at AT&T Field on June 17.
Marte, 20 is currently on a 9-game hitting streak, his fourth hitting streak of seven or more games this season. During the streak he is batting .350 (14x40) with seven runs scored, two doubles, a triple five RBI, and two stolen bases. He hit safely in 20 of 26 games in May, batting .291 (32x110) for the month with 12 runs scored, nine doubles, two triples, 11 RBI and eight stolen bases. His consistency at the plate has been stellar as he has hit safely in 40 of the 53 games he's played in this season. His 66 hits are tied for second in the league currently and his 15 doubles are tied for fourth. Ketel's average of .304 also has him ranked 10th among his competitors. Marte was signed by the Mariners as a non-drafted free agent in 2010 and resides in Nizao, Dominican Republic.
Kohlscheen, 25 only had two save opportunities in May, but the Generals closer has not allowed an earned run in 16 of his last 20 relief appearances. Stephen is 1-1 with a 1.29 ERA on the year and has saved four games in five opportunities. Among relievers he has the second lowest walks, per nine innings ratio at 1.29 per nine innings. Kohlscheen was Seattle's 45th round selection in the 2010 draft out of Auburn University. He resides in Norman, Oklahoma.
Guaipe, 23 is currently has a 1.85 ERA. He has saved four of the six opportunities which ranks him second on the team. Guaipe is 1-1, with 31 strikeouts and 7 walks, holding opponents to a .189 batting average.
He has not allowed a run in 16 of his 20 appearances and has not allowed a run in 6.0 consecutive innings. Guaipe is fourth among relievers in the league in batting average against as opponents are hitting just .190 against the right hander. He has been especially dominant against righties this season as they are only hitting .181 with 21 strikeouts. He is also fifth in the league in lowest walks per nine innings pitched at 1.86 and is second in the league in fewest base runners per nine innings at 8.53. The Venezuelan native was signed as a non-drafted free agent by the Mariners in October, 2006.
Kohlscheen, Guaipe and Marte will be making their first All-Star appearance in any level of their professional career. The game will be at AT&T Field in Chattanooga on June 17. It is scheduled to begin at 7:15 pm EST and can be seen on milb.tv.
